About Alexander Poellinger

Alexander Poellinger, With an exceptional h-index of 26 and a recent h-index of 18 (since 2020), a distinguished researcher at Universität Bern, specializes in the field of Lung Imaging, Start-ups in Radiology, Optical Imaging.
